What Are Red Wiggler Worms?



Red wiggler worms, scientifically called Eisenia fetida, are a types of earthworm especially adjusted for composting and organic waste failure. These worms flourish in the nutrient-rich environment of decomposing natural matter, making them suitable for vermicomposting systems. Expanding to a size of around 3 to four inches, red wigglers are identified by their reddish-brown pigmentation and distinctive banding patterns along their bodies.


Unlike other earthworm types, red wigglers prefer to live in the top layers of soil and natural particles, where oxygen levels are greater and food resources are abundant. Their physiological adaptations enable them to process organic products successfully; they have a strong digestion system that enables them to transform waste right into nutrient-rich spreadings, typically described as "black gold" in gardening and agricultural contexts.


Eisenia fetida plays a crucial duty in the environment by facilitating the decay process, boosting dirt structure, and advertising microbial task. Given their one-of-a-kind attributes and environmental value, red wiggler worms have become a main part in lasting waste administration techniques and organic horticulture initiatives, adding significantly to environmental health.




Benefits for Soil Health And Wellness



The inclusion of red wiggler worms in composting systems provides substantial benefits for dirt health. These worms play a vital function in the decay procedure, damaging down raw material into nutrient-rich vermicompost. This natural plant food improves soil oygenation, structure, and water retention, adding to an extra beneficial environment for plant growth.


Vermicompost is abundant in vital nutrients such as potassium, nitrogen, and phosphorus, which are vital for plant growth (Red Wiggler Composting). The visibility of useful bacteria in vermicompost additionally promotes dirt health and wellness by enhancing nutrition availability and subduing soil-borne pathogens. This vibrant interaction cultivates a robust soil community that sustains lasting farming techniques


Additionally, red wigglers facilitate the formation of humus, a steady natural matter that improves dirt fertility and durability. This raised organic material not just enhances soil texture yet also enhances its capability to withdraw carbon, minimizing environment modification impacts.


Incorporating red wiggler composting right into farming systems can, therefore, result in healthier dirts, higher crop yields, and boosted sustainability. Consequently, welcoming this all-natural waste decrease approach can produce extensive advantages for both the environment and farming efficiency.

Getting Started With Composting



The key active ingredient in red wiggler composting is natural waste, which can consist of kitchen area scraps, backyard waste, and paper products. This balance cultivates an optimal atmosphere for red wigglers, which are the crucial check here microorganisms in this composting method.


Selecting a proper composting system is similarly essential. Worm bins can be developed for exterior or interior usage, and they must give adequate drainage and aeration. It is advised to begin with a small number of worms-- around one pound of red wigglers for every one extra pound of waste produced weekly.

Checking wetness levels is essential; the garden compost should seem like a damp sponge, neither as well damp neither also completely dry. Regularly transforming the compost helps aerate the material and speeds up the breakdown procedure. Last but not least, perseverance is essential, as it might take a number of months for the compost to grow. With these fundamental actions, you can start an effective composting journey that adds dramatically to lose reduction and dirt health and wellness.
